Monaco will compete at the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ris, which is scheduled to take place from 26 July 2024 to 11 August 2024. It will be the nation's twenty-second appearance at the Summer Olympics.
The Monaco team consisted of five athletes competing in four sports.[1] Swimmers Théo Druenne and Lisa Pou were the country's flagbearers during the opening ceremony.[1]

Monaco entered one judoka to compete at the Olympic tournament. Marvin Gadeau qualified for the games through the allocations of universality places.

Monaco qualified one boat in the men's single sculls events for Paris 2024. Tokyo 2020 Olympian, Quentin Antognelli directly secured his spots through the allocation process of universality spots.[2]

Monaco entered one table tennis player into Paris 2024. Yang Xiaoxin qualified for the games as the highest eligible ranked women's single players from Europe in the Olympics ranking.
